Chemical Property Profile of 1-(3-methylphenyl)-4-oxo-N-(5-propyl-1,3,4-thiadiazol-2-yl)-1,4-dihydropyridazine-3-carboxamide
Property Insights of 1-(3-methylphenyl)-4-oxo-N-(5-propyl-1,3,4-thiadiazol-2-yl)-1,4-dihydropyridazine-3-carboxamide
The XLogP value of 2.59722 suggests moderate lipophilicity, balancing water solubility and membrane permeability for 1-(3-methylphenyl)-4-oxo-N-(5-propyl-1,3,4-thiadiazol-2-yl)-1,4-dihydropyridazine-3-carboxamide. The TPSA of 89.77 Ų falls within the moderate polarity range, balancing permeability and solubility for 1-(3-methylphenyl)-4-oxo-N-(5-propyl-1,3,4-thiadiazol-2-yl)-1,4-dihydropyridazine-3-carboxamide. Following Lipinski's Rule of Five, 1-(3-methylphenyl)-4-oxo-N-(5-propyl-1,3,4-thiadiazol-2-yl)-1,4-dihydropyridazine-3-carboxamide has 1 hydrogen bond donor(s) and 6 hydrogen bond acceptor(s), all within the drug-like range, suggesting favorable oral bioavailability potential.
